Getting ready to do the 50 hour service on the ZD323 in the very near future and on the B2630 later this summer. I got a couple quotes for the materials and am confused by the difference in parts between them. I did not specify parts, just asked for a quote on the materials to do the 50 hour service and gave the model numbers. Quote 2 includes air filters, I don't think I need to replace the air filters at 50 hours correct? Quote 2 also includes enough SUDT to drop the fluid in both units. I don't think this is necessary for the ZD323 correct? Due to this and the generally lower prices of quote 1 I am inclined to purchase from them. Does it look like it includes everything I need? Also, can anyone tell or show me where to find the screens I should be cleaning? I can't find anything about them in either manual.

I agree, look at your owners manual and see what needs done. I have a 2 year old BX2350, and my bood says to change ALL of the hydraulic fluid and the filter. It doesn't say to clean the screen untill later. The newer BX's say to change only the filter and clean the screen. Who knows which is better, but I'd do what your manual says.

I was told by my dealer there is no hydraulic screen on that series tractor.

I can't speak with authority on the B2630 but the B7510 and b7610 do have. It is right beside the suction filter. Both the B7510 and B7610 have 2 range transmissions so the difference may be that the screen was dropped on the 3 range transmissions in the smaller B series.
